What Does IWL Mean?
To grasp the true iwl meaning, we must look at how digital natives communicate online. The acronym IWL most commonly stands for “I Won’t Lie.” It functions similarly to the highly popular acronym NGL, which means “Not Gonna Lie.” People use IWL to introduce an honest opinion, share a vulnerable thought, or emphasize the truthfulness of their upcoming statement. You will often see it placed at the very beginning or the very end of a sentence to add emotional weight to the message.

How Is IWL Used in Conversations?
Using IWL correctly in digital communication requires understanding its casual tone. You will mostly encounter this acronym in informal settings, such as text messages with close friends or fast-paced group chats. For example, a friend might text you, “IWL, that new movie was actually terrible.” In this context, the acronym signals that the sender is sharing a blunt, unfiltered opinion about the film. It sets a conversational baseline of honesty, letting the reader know the statement comes from a place of genuine feeling.
Social media platforms also see a high volume of this acronym in comment sections and standard posts. On TikTok or Twitter, users frequently start their sentences with IWL to grab attention before delivering a slightly controversial or unexpected take. A user might tweet, “IWL the original song is much better than the remix.” Here, the abbreviation softens the blow of a dissenting opinion while maintaining the user’s authentic voice. It acts as a conversational buffer for sharing personal preferences with a large audience.

FAQs
What is the exact iwl meaning?
IWL stands for “I Won’t Lie.” People use it online and in text messages to emphasize that they are sharing an honest, unfiltered opinion.
Is IWL the same as NGL?
Yes, IWL (I Won’t Lie) and NGL (Not Gonna Lie) share the exact same meaning and function. Both acronyms express sincerity and are used interchangeably in digital conversations.
Should I use IWL in professional emails?
No. IWL is strictly casual internet slang. You should avoid using it in professional or academic writing, reserving it instead for texting friends and social media.
